The Death of the “Fake Review” Strategy in 2026
For years, the local SEO industry was a bit of a Wild West. You could buy a batch of 50 reviews from an offshore click farm, and more often than not, your ranking would jump. Those days are officially over. Google has integrated Gemini AI directly into its moderation core, creating a filter that is remarkably adept at identifying non-human or incentivized behavior. This isn’t just a minor update; it’s a fundamental shift in how the algorithm perceives trust.
To put this into perspective, Google recently reported that it blocked or removed over 240 million policy-violating reviews and millions of fake business profiles in a single year. Their AI doesn’t just look at the text of the review; it analyzes the GPS history of the reviewer, the age of the account, the IP address consistency, and the “Review Velocity” – the speed at which you are gaining feedback. If you suddenly get ten reviews in two hours after three months of silence, the Gemini-powered filters will flag you instantly.
When you get caught, Google doesn’t just delete the fake reviews. They often “ghost” your profile, meaning you stay “verified” in your dashboard, but you simply stop appearing in search results. Understanding the “Trinity” of Google Maps Ranking
If we aren’t buying reviews, how do we actually rank higher on google maps? It comes down to mastering the three core pillars of the local algorithm: Proximity, Relevance, and Prominence. I call this the “Ranking Trinity.”
- Proximity: This is the distance between the searcher and your business. While you can’t move your building, you can influence how “wide” your proximity net is cast through proper service area settings and local signals.
- Relevance: How well does your profile match what the user is looking for? This is where the technical side of google business profile optimization comes into play.
- Prominence: How well-known is your business in the offline and online world? This is determined by your reviews, your backlinks, and your citations.

Technical Google Business Profile SEO (Relevance)
Relevance is the pillar you have the most control over. To rank in the Top 3, you need to give Google’s AI more “surface area” to understand exactly what you do. This goes far beyond just picking a primary category. You need a comprehensive gmb ranking service mindset where every field in your dashboard is treated as a ranking signal.
Your primary category is the most important factor, but your secondary categories are where you capture the “long-tail” local searches. If you are a “Plumber,” don’t just stop there. Add “Heating contractor,” “Drainage service,” and “Water filter supplier” if they apply. Furthermore, your “Services” section is a goldmine. You should list every individual service you offer with a detailed description of 100-300 words. This text is indexed and used by Google to match your profile to specific, niche queries.

Building Real Prominence: Citations and Local Backlinks
Prominence is Google’s way of asking, “Does the rest of the internet think you are important?” This is where local map pack seo moves off of your profile and onto the wider web. The algorithm looks at over 200 ranking factors, and many of those are found on third-party sites.
Citations – mentions of your Name, Address, and Phone number (NAP) – remain a foundational element. However, in 2026, consistency is more important than quantity. If your Yelp profile has an old phone number and your Facebook page has a slightly different address format, Google’s confidence in your data drops. I always recommend using a google business profile audit tool to scan the web for these inconsistencies. A “messy” digital footprint is a signal of an unreliable business.
Beyond citations, you need local backlinks. A link from a local Chamber of Commerce, a neighborhood blog, or a local charity event carries more weight for google business profile ranking than a generic link from a high-authority global site. These “hyper-local” signals tell Google that you are a legitimate pillar of your specific community.

Legitimate Review Strategies That Actually Move the Needle
If you can’t buy reviews, how do you compete with the guy down the street who has 500 of them? You focus on Review Velocity and Review Diversity. Google values a steady stream of honest feedback more than a stagnant mountain of old reviews. A profile that gets 2-3 high-quality, descriptive reviews every week will often outrank a profile with 500 reviews that hasn’t received a new one in six months.
The secret is to make the process frictionless. Use QR codes, SMS follow-ups, and email automation. But more importantly, you must respond to every review. When you respond, do not just say “Thanks!” Use it as an opportunity to reinforce your relevance. If someone praises your “emergency water heater repair,” your response should mention those keywords naturally: “We’re so glad we could help with your emergency water heater repair in [City Name]!”

Monitoring Your Map Health to Prevent Ranking Decay
Local SEO is not a “set it and forget it” task. Rankings fluctuate daily based on competitor moves, algorithm updates, and user behavior. To stay in the Top 3, you need to monitor your “Map Health” metrics, such as click-through rate (CTR), driving direction requests, and phone call volume.
I advise all my clients to use professional local seo tools to keep an eye on these signals. If you see a sudden drop in engagement, it’s often a precursor to a drop in ranking. You should also be using a google maps rank tracker to see how you perform across different geographic points in your city. You might rank #1 at your front door but #10 three blocks away. Identifying these “dead zones” allows you to adjust your strategy and expand your reach.
